Item 3.02 Unregistered Sales of Equity Securities As of December 8, 2009, the Registrant issued eighteen million (18,000,000) shares of its unregistered restricted common stock to Helen Keser. Helen Keser paid Seventy Thousand ($70,000) Dollars for these shares, and the funds have already been received into the corporate attorney's client trust account. The funds will be used to further capitalize the Company and help the Company develop and market skin care products. The shares will be issued pursuant to the exemption from registration provided by Section 4(2) of the Securities Act. We believed that Section 4(2) was available because the offer and sale did not involve a public offering and there was not general solicitation or general advertising involved in the offer or sale. The shares of common stock issued will contain a legends restricting transferability absent registration or applicable exemption. Item 5.01. Changes in Control of Registrant. Concurrently with the infusion of capital into the Company, Mrs. Doreen Zimmerman, the President of the Company, has resigned as an officer and director of the Registrant. Prior to her resignation, the board added Helen Keser and Antonio E. Turgeon, as directors of the Registrant. The board appointed Helen Keser as President and Chief Executive Officer. No agreements exist among present or former controlling stockholders or directors of the Registrant with respect to the election of the members of the board of directors, and to the Registrant's knowledge, no other agreements exist which might result in a change of control of the Registrant. Item 8.01 - Other Events With this filing of this Current Report on Form 8-K, No Show, Inc. reached a mutually agreeable understanding with its two major shareholders to return their 15,000,000 restricted shares of common stock to the corporate treasury in exchange for Thirty Thousand ($30,000) Dollars. Such share certificates representing 15,000,000 common shares will be cancelled by the Company's transfer agent on or before December 10, 2009. The new management of the Company plans to add an additional focus area to the Company. This includes the development of skin care products built around the naturally occurring bioflavinoid "catechin." Catechins are found in grape seeds and grape skins as well as in green tea. The highest concentrations of catechin are found in the Black Acacia Catechu Tree, where the name derives and is the only source of commercially viable 99.9% pure catechin. It is believed that catechin has anti-oxidant properties that help prevent the damage done to cells by free radicals.
